Science and Mechanism
Penile erection is a neurovascular event driven primarily by nitric oxide (NO) release from endothelial cells and non‑adrenergic, non‑cholinergic nerves. NO activates soluble guanylate cyclase, raising cyclic guanosine monophosphate (cGMP) levels, which relax smooth muscle in the corpora cavernosa, allowing arterial inflow. Phosphodiesterase type 5 (PDE5) rapidly degrades cGMP; inhibiting this enzyme prolongs vasodilation. Sildenafil, the active compound in prescription Viagra, is a selective PDE5 inhibitor that enhances the cGMP pathway.
OTC products containing low‑dose sildenafil operate on the same principle but deliver a smaller pharmacologic load. Safety
Over‑the‑counter sildenafil products share a safety profile with prescription formulations but at lower intensity. Common adverse events include headache, flushing, dyspepsia, and mild visual disturbances, occurring in roughly 5–10 % of users in clinical trials. Rare but serious risks involve sudden vision loss (non‑arteritic anterior ischemic optic neuropathy) and priapism, though incidence is markedly lower at 25 mg doses.
Populations requiring heightened caution comprise individuals taking nitrates for angina, as combined vasodilation can precipitate severe hypotension. Similarly, men with severe renal or hepatic impairment may experience altered drug metabolism, necessitating medical oversight. Concomitant use of alpha‑blockers, certain antifungals, or macrolide antibiotics can increase sildenafil plasma concentrations via CYP3A4 inhibition, potentially amplifying side effects.
